heterothermic

Example

Hibernating animals are heterothermic, allowing their body temperature to drop during periods of inactivity. [heterothermic: adjective]

Example

Some bats are heterothermic, switching between endothermy during flight and ectothermy during rest. [heterothermic: adjective]
